NEW DEHLI: New Dubai Visa Rules are causing problems for Indian tourists, especially those planning to stay with family members. Under the updated requirements, travelers must provide several documents from their hosts, including a rental agreement, Emirates ID, residence visa copy, and contact details when applying for a visa.

These changes come at a time when the Dubai Shopping Festival is about to start (December 8 to January 14), a peak time for Indian tourists visiting the city.

Increased Documentation for Relatives’ Stays

While the requirements for hotel bookings and return tickets are understandable, the rules for staying with relatives are proving to be troublesome. Travelers now need to submit documents like rental agreements and residence proofs, which can be awkward for hosts to share.

Nikhil Thakurdas, director of Odyssey Tours and Travels, told TOI, “It’s uncomfortable to ask relatives for sensitive documents. This might push travelers to book hotels, increasing the cost of their trip.”

Hotel Costs Soar

Dubai’s hotel prices range from Twenty Thousand INR to One lakh per night, which is why many Indian tourists prefer staying with family. However, travel agents report that many hosts are hesitant to provide sensitive documents like their Emirates ID, even in digital form.

As Dubai remains a major holiday spot for Indians, many travelers are adjusting to the new rules, though some are reconsidering their travel plans due to the added paperwork.
